WebMar 19, 2024 · The 250 Ω resistor establishes the relationship between input voltage and output current, in this case creating the equivalence of 1-5 V in / 4-20 mA out. If we were converting the 1-5 volt input signal to a 10-50 mA output signal (an older, obsolete instrumentation standard for industry), we’d use a 100 Ω precision resistor instead. WebA few examples of signals that may require a signal conditioner include: thermocouples, thermistors, RTD’s, mag pickups and other proximity probes, LVDT, and strain gauges. A signal conditioner can also perform the functions of a signal converter by converting a raw signal from analog to a different form of analog or from analog to a digital signal.
